Features:
Contact & Non-contact Tachometer: Measure rotational speed with or without contact, dual mode for versatile testing. Non-contact range: 3~100000RPM; contact range: 3~19999RPM, 0~99999m, 0~1999.9m/min, 0~9999.9ft/min.
High for precision: Accurate readings with non-contact accuracy of ±(0.05%FS+1RPM) and contact accuracy of ±(0.1%FS+1RPM). Fast sampling time of just 0.8 sec (above 60 rpm).
Multi-function: LED backlit display for easy reading in any lighting condition. Store and recall latest, minimum, and maximum readings. Switch between 4 units: RPM, m, m/min, and ft/min.
Wide application: Industrial Grade tachometer suitable for measuring motor, fan, pump, turbine, gear, and other rotating object speeds.
Package included: Kit includes tachometer, 4 detachable adapters, 2 reflective markers, carton box, and user manual.
